软件数据库:备份恢复全攻略
软件的数据库备份恢复

首页 2025-04-02 11:55:59



软件数据库备份恢复:企业数据安全的坚固防线 在当今数字化时代,数据已成为企业最宝贵的资产之一

    无论是金融交易记录、客户信息、运营数据还是创新知识产权,数据的安全性和可用性直接关系到企业的生存与发展

    然而,数据面临的威胁无处不在,从硬件故障到恶意攻击,从自然灾害到人为错误,任何一次数据丢失或损坏都可能给企业带来不可估量的损失

    因此,构建高效、可靠的软件数据库备份恢复机制,成为了企业数据安全保障体系中不可或缺的一环

     一、数据库备份的重要性 数据库作为企业数据存储和管理的核心,其重要性不言而喻

    一旦数据库发生故障或数据丢失,不仅会影响日常业务的连续性,还可能导致客户信任度下降、法律合规风险增加等一系列连锁反应

    数据库备份,简而言之,就是将数据库中的数据复制到另一个存储介质(如硬盘、磁带、云存储等)上的过程,以确保在原始数据受损时能够快速恢复

     1.灾难恢复:自然灾害、硬件故障等不可抗力因素可能导致数据中心完全失效

    完善的备份策略可以确保企业拥有数据副本,迅速恢复业务运营

     2.数据保护:面对勒索软件、黑客攻击等安全威胁,定期备份能有效防止数据被加密或篡改,保证数据的完整性和可用性

     3.合规要求:许多行业和地区对数据保留有明确的法律要求,如GDPR(欧盟通用数据保护条例)

    定期备份是满足这些合规要求的基础

     4.测试与开发:备份数据还可用于非生产环境的测试和开发,减少对生产数据库的依赖,降低操作风险

     二、备份类型与技术 根据备份的频率、目的和技术手段,数据库备份可以分为多种类型,每种类型都有其特定的应用场景和优势

     1.全量备份:对整个数据库进行完整复制,恢复时最为简单直接,但占用存储空间大,备份时间长

     2.增量备份:仅备份自上次备份以来发生变化的数据块,大大减少了备份时间和存储空间需求,但恢复过程相对复杂

     3.差异备份:备份自上次全量备份以来发生变化的所有数据,介于全量和增量之间,平衡了备份效率和恢复复杂度

     4.快照备份:利用存储系统的快照功能,在几乎不影响数据库性能的情况下,迅速创建数据库状态的静态副本,适用于对实时性要求高的场景

     5.镜像备份:通过实时复制数据库事务到另一台服务器或存储设备,实现数据的即时同步,常用于高可用性和灾难恢复解决方案中

     三、备份策略的制定 制定有效的数据库备份策略,需综合考虑业务需求、数据量、存储资源、恢复时间目标(RTO)和恢复点目标(RPO)等因素

     1.定期备份:根据数据变更频率和业务重要性,设定合理的备份周期,如每日全量备份结合增量或差异备份

     2.异地备份:将备份数据存放在与主数据中心物理隔离的地点,以防止区域性灾难影响

     3.自动化与监控:利用数据库管理系统的内置工具或第三方备份软件,实现备份任务的自动化执行和状态监控,减少人为错误

     4.备份验证:定期对备份数据进行恢复测试,确保备份数据的完整性和可用性,避免“备份不可用”的风险

     5.加密与压缩:对备份数据进行加密处理,增强安全性;同时,采用压缩技术减少存储空间占用,降低成本

     四、数据库恢复流程与注意事项 当数据库遭遇故障或数据丢失时,迅速而准确地执行恢复操作至关重要

     1.故障评估:首先确定故障类型、影响范围及恢复优先级,制定恢复计划

     2.选择恢复点:根据RPO要求,选择合适的备份数据进行恢复,平衡数据丢失量与恢复时间

     3.恢复执行:按照备份策略中定义的恢复流程,执行恢复操作

    对于复杂环境,可能需要借助专业团队或技术支持

     4.验证与测试:恢复完成后,对数据库进行完整性和一致性检查,确保业务功能正常

     5.后续行动:分析故障原因,采取预防措施,避免类似事件再次发生

    同时,更新备份策略,适应业务发展和环境变化

     五、云时代的备份恢复新趋势 随着云计算技术的成熟与普及,越来越多的企业选择将数据库迁移到云端,这也为数据库备份恢复带来了新的机遇和挑战

     1.云原生备份服务:主流云服务提供商如AWS、Azure、阿里云等,均提供了针对其云数据库的备份恢复服务,简化了备份管理,提高了恢复效率

     2.跨云备份与迁移:随着多云战略的兴起,跨云备份与迁移能力成为企业选择备份解决方案时的重要考量,确保数据在不同云环境间的灵活性和可移植性

     3.智能备份优化:利用AI和机器学习技术,自动调整备份策略,优化备份窗口,减少资源消耗,提高备份效率

     4.即时恢复与灾备演练:云环境支持更快速的即时恢复能力,同时,通过灾备演练平台,企业可以在不中断业务的情况下,模拟灾难恢复过程,验证恢复计划的可行性

     六、结语 综上所述,软件数据库备份恢复不仅是企业数据安全的最后一道防线,更是确保业务连续性和竞争力的关键

    面对日益复杂的数据环境和安全挑战,企业应不断更新备份策略,采用先进的备份恢复技术,加强人员培训和技术储备,构建全方位、多层次的数据保护体系

    只有这样,才能在数据驱动的未来,确保企业数据的安全与价值,为持续创新和发展奠定坚实的基础

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道